    Isn't Titan old news?

    Blizzard first announced in 2007 it was developing another MMO title that was unrelated to the World of Warcraft franchise. It's unclear at this time if 'Titan" is the final name of the game or if it's simply a working title. IGN reached out to Blizzard Entertainment for clarification on Pearce's comments.

    "We've previously announced that Blizzard Entertainment is working on a next-generation MMO game," a Blizzard spokesperson stated.
